Jeremy Abbott <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> This may seem really newbieish, but I have been running Gentoo for > quite some time now. > > Is it possible to forego X altogether, and run things like firefox, > thunderbird, etc through the framebuffer from a bashprompt, rather > than starting X and going from there. The reason I ask, is I hate the > bloat of Gnome and KDE, and don't have the time to learn to configure
You can start your programs from the console with X and without KDE/Gnome by typing: $ xinit /usr/bin/firefox -- :0 or $ xinit /usr/bin/oowriter -- :1 But I don't know exactly what you have to install (of X I mean).
